<p>Dining chair covers can be an essential item to help protect the chair fabric from stains and spills. No matter how careful you are, there will always be accidents, and this is almost certainly going to happen if you have kids and pets around the house. Most people&#8217;s dining room furniture is expensive, and aims to make a statement for any visitors and guests. It makes sense to keep things looking pristine and clean.</p>
<p>Over time these chairs can start to look a little tired and worn, not only from the spills but also from the fact they are used every day by you and your family members. The cushions get worn and the legs and arms can become chipped or scraped. Falling cutlery is the biggest culprit for scratches and chip marks. Investing in some chair covers can prolong the chair fabric life and make it look like new. There are quite a few types, ranging from complete custom made covers, to inexpensive stretch covers that can be fitted in a matter of minutes.</p>
<p>Custom chair covers will totally replace the old fabric, and this is best left to a craftsman to do for you. </p>
<p>You choose the new colors and patterns and they do the job. This is the most expensive way of covering chairs, but the result will be much better. Only decide on this course of action if your chairs are good quality to begin with, otherwise you are wasting your time.</p>
<p>Cheaper covers will simply fit over the existing fabric and help protect it. The styles and choices are endless, and the best covers will fit most naturally. Check and measure the size of your chairs so the cover will fit perfectly. This is very important if you want the right result. Badly fitting covers will soon start to crease and expose their seams, and may even rip.</p>
<p>The latest covers have a waterproof protective layer underneath which can stop any liquids from penetrating into the fabric beneath. These are a little more expensive but well worth the money. Another big advantage is that you can machine wash these types of covers. When an accident does occur you can have the covers off in seconds and into the wash. After drying for a few hours it will be good as new. You can&#8217;t do this with the original fabric without a struggle, and this is probably the biggest selling point.</p>
<p>Changing things up in your dining room can bring a fresh ambiance, and dinner parties can be the chance to show your guests your new covers. Many people have a few sets and change them for each occasion. These sets cost less than $  10 and represent real value for little money.</p>

<p> Like an indoor kitchen, an outdoor kitchen is made for cooking food. So, it can be designed in such a way that preparing food in them is no longer a chore but a fun activity to unwind after a long day. Kitchens in the backyard come with distinctive benefits though. In this article, I will talk about a few of them.</p>
<p>Outdoor kitchen designs enjoy a greater level of freedom. Indoor solutions need to adhere to a certain set of rules and need to fulfill certain functions that designers of outdoor variations don&#8217;t have to worry about. Cooking in your backyard comes with its highs and lows but worrying about the dishes shouldn&#8217;t be either.</p>
<p>Appliances are arranged in a way that they serve their purpose; they add to the fun and take away from the chores. Dishes, for example, can be stored on a set of shelves under the countertop to be dealt with later. Outdoor kitchen designs vary a great deal depending on the needs of the customer and the price range they need to be carried out in.</p>
<p>Most basic setups are just a stainless steel barbecue set or grilling appliance with a little bit of a countertop to have a place where you can prepare your food. More expensive designs may have a permanent roof, a refrigerator to keep drinks and meat cool until a later date when you happen to throw a party again.</p>
<p>The price of the outdoor kitchen you plan on having depends on the keystone of all backyard kitchens; grilling devices range from $  80 to $  5,000. Quite a spread, but you can work towards a more tangible number by determining the set features you&#8217;d use.</p>
<p>A charcoal device that cooks the meat can be had for $  80, but if you want a gas operated device with some working area, and the piping done, you are looking at a price in the $  1,000 range.</p>
<p>Outdoor kitchens can be made for anyone&#8217;s taste, but the better equipped versions might bear a price tag not so friendly to most people. If you just want to have a great time with your friends without having to run back in the house for forks, knives or the sauces, just about any solution would fit your needs.</p>

<p>This is a continuation of my last article titled, &#8220;Haunted and Exhausted&#8221; that I wrote when I first discovered that my house is haunted. It all started with the TV shutting off by itself in the middle of the night and my flickering chandelier in the dining room. I tried my best to remain skeptical at first because no one really wants to believe that there could be a ghost in their house. I tried my best to protect my sanity and to avoid being afraid to sleep at night, be alone in the shower and wonder what could be around every corner. There were a few times that the fear really got to me and I would remind myself that it&#8217;s ridiculous to allow a ghost to dictate my every thought. I started to gain strength and was able to place mind over matter every time I heard a knock or footsteps and they soon just became occasional background noise.</p>
<p>The problem is the occurrences started to escalate and little noises were now the least of my concern. </p>
<p>Most of the activity happened in the dining room and the connecting bedroom, where my daughter sleeps. My mother put an antique table in our dining room a few years before we moved back into my grandparents&#8217; old place. I never questioned where the table came from until I had an idea that the table was the problem. One morning, the whole tabletop was shoved almost clear off its unhinged base, knocked over a chair as well as a basket of toys that was on the chair. The wooden tabletop is heavy enough that it would actually take an effort to push it, never mind knock over everything in its path. My husband was in the connecting living room and I was getting ready in the bathroom when we heard the loud crash and blamed each other until we both darted to the dining room to see the mess.</p>
<p>My daughter was afraid to sleep in her room one night for one reason or another, so I laid with her and ended up falling asleep myself. The next morning, the bed was not where it was the night before. It was up against her bureau about two feet away from its original position. I would have woken up if it was slid across the hardwood floor on its narrow wooden legs but we must have been sleeping soundly when it happened. I started to notice that her bedroom was not that far away from the dining room table in the next room. My mother told me that the table was from a neighbor. This neighbor&#8217;s house was always known to be haunted. Even the real estate agent disclosed that to the neighbors before they bought the house.</p>
<p>We moved into my grandparents&#8217; house in December 2009 and brought a lot of baggage with us along the way, so needless to say there was very little storage space left for a huge dining room table. Still, I was fed up. I took the tabletop off and stood it up behind my hutch in the kitchen a replaced it with a very heavy glass table top that I had in storage. It was smaller and even more difficult to move. I figure I would at least disassemble it and hopefully release the ghost from my house. This sounds silly but I thought it would be worth a shot. After all, no one wanted it because it was too big and they knew it might come with some extra company. Thing were actually very quiet from the beginning of September until just recently.</p>
<p>It is amazing how the activity occurs because it almost makes me look like I&#8217;m losing my marbles. Every time I think about it, something happens later that night. For example, writing this article will probably lead me to a night of festivities yet I still have to let it out. Every time I watch a TV show or movie about the paranormal both my husband and I notice more activity. Paranormal State and Ghost Hunters really bring it out. This sounds ridiculous, but I would never write this if it wasn&#8217;t happening. I&#8217;m just glad I&#8217;m not the only one seeing and hearing things around here as my husband has had experiences of his own. The events are becoming much more frequent.</p>
<p>We were about to fall asleep one night last week and just as I was nodding off, it was as if someone slammed their hand down on the gas stove top- Talk about a loud bang. We jolted to an upright position just waiting for something else to happen but there was nothing. I&#8217;ve had enough practice by now to be able to meditate myself to sleep but it took a lot longer that night. The next morning I was on the back porch when I heard three knocks in the kitchen that sounded like they were coming from above the stove. I came in and noticed that one of the burners was on and gas fumes were leaking out. I quickly shut it off but couldn&#8217;t help but say, &#8220;Thank you&#8221;.</p>
<p>That same night, I leaned into the bedroom to say something to my husband and a small strip of hair fell from my pony tail to the front of my face as I was bending forward. It started to lift away from my face while I was talking. We both paused as I stayed very still and we watched it rise until it was pointing straight out. It was like static electricity but stronger due to the weight of the small section of hair. The events continued. I was getting ready for work the a few days ago and kept hearing a pinging sound. It wasn&#8217;t coming from the pipes so I glanced around to see what it could be coming from and I noticed the measuring cup I used to rinse my daughter&#8217;s hair in the bath the night before. I got closer and was if you were tapping your fingernail over and over on the glass. I went to the other room to get my husband and went, &#8220;Shh&#8230;&#8221; while leading him over to the bathroom. He already had an idea of what he was listening for because we know each other ghostly expressions by now. The tapping stopped before he came in and started again after he left about a minute or two later. I brought him back in, it stopped and started yet again when he left. I thought to myself what a prankster this thing is.</p>
<p>After all this time, the question was still weighing on my mind of who our ghostly friend could be. I dowsed the house in holy water so I assumed that it wasn&#8217;t an evil spirit and also wondered if it could be one or both of my grandparents. I kind of hoped that it was Grammy and Papa. I was outside at work on my break and remembered that I randomly took a picture in my living room a while ago when I thought I heard something. I glanced at it and noticed something then out it aside and ended up forgetting I about it. I decided that it might be a good time to check it out now that I had the time. I zoomed in on the light that looked a like a face and realized that&#8217;s exactly what it is and it is someone I&#8217;ve never seen in my life. The face is that of an older man who looks to be about in his seventies. There was no body, just an illuminated face and the rest seemed to wash out into the background.</p>
<p>I showed my mother as soon as I got home and she was so astounded that she celled my aunt to tell her about it. Apparently, we are not the only ones who have been haunted by our ghost. My aunt Pat was chatting with her daughter-in-law &#8220;Paula&#8221; and the topic happened to come in conversation. &#8220;Paula&#8221; was relieved to hear what she had to say because now she could tell her story. &#8220;Paula&#8221; and her son were staying here about two years ago for a short period of time because there was a fire at their house and needed a place to stay until they could move on. She said that her teenage son was hanging out in his room and looked up only to see the figure of a man standing outside of his room then the door to the bedroom slammed shut (my daughter&#8217;s room). She told aunt Pat how relieved she was that they can now talk about their experience openly without anyone thinking they were insane. I suppose it&#8217;s a good thing that I have little inhibitions about sharing my experience with people I trust. Of course, I have a wider audience now.</p>
<p>There is still little closure for me as the events continue and I&#8217;m more determined than ever to find out who this is. It&#8217;s almost as if our ghost knows what we&#8217;re thinking or feeling the way the events occur. Every time we watch a TV show or movie about the paranormal, something happens. Just writing this article is probably going to lead me to a night of new paranormal events and it has nothing to do with being on high alert because we are not scared at the time. The conversation I had with my mother about &#8220;Paula&#8221; and the slamming door was downstairs in her house where nothing happens. My daughter was watching TV in my bedroom last night while I was on the porch. My husband was in the kitchen just inside the porch door and we heard a huge bang. My daughter&#8217;s bedroom door slammed shut.</p>
